This article chooses the steel industrial district located the PanZhiHua north sideas the !research object, carries on the research of soil heavy metal (cadmium, copper,chromium, lead, zinc) pollution characteristic.The research attempts through to thesoil heavy metal change rule, the shape distribution rule, the shape and the totalquantity relation, the shape content and the soil physics and chemistry nature (pH, Eh),the particle size relations and so on. Conducts the dissect, promulgates the soil heavymetal (cadmium,copper, chromium, lead, zinc) the pollution rule, discusses the heavymetal to be possible the withdrawing condition content along with pH, Eh, the particlesize size change intrinsic mechanism. This article has determined 5 samples 3 kind ofparticle sizes soil physics and chemistry nature (the pH value, the Eh value), heavymetal element (cadmium, copper, chromium, lead, zinc) the total quantity and variousshapes (act according to Tisser shape classification) content.Obtains research resultsand some new opinions as follows:1st, the research area soil completely is the alkalinity, the oxidation reduction nature isareducebility.2nd, in research area five kind of metals content zinc is biggest, the cadmium issmallest, in the steel institution place, the rule of heavy metal content from large tosmall is: Zinc>Copper>Chromium>Lead>Cadmium. Other each area, the rule ofheavy metal content from large to small is: Zinc>Lead>Copper>Chromium>Cadmium.3rd, the research area metal cadmium mainly by extremely unstable the exchangecondition and the carbonate union condition existence, the metal copper, thechromium, the lead, the zinc mainly by the stable residual condition existence, thelead the exchange condition content may be only inferior to the residual conditioncontent. 4th, the research area heavy metal pollution combination may divide into two groupsof (1) cadmium, the lead, the zinc; (2) Copper, chromium. In the majority of samples,the exchange condition metal content and the total quantity all are negative relation.5th, the research area metal majority the withdrawing condition content and the pHvalue are negative relation, and the Eh value are positive relation. But the cadmium,the copper, the chromium, the lead, the zinc, the exchange condition content and thepH value are positive correlation, and the Eh value are negative relation.6th, the research area five kind of metals content maximum value appears slightly inthe smaller particle size (100, 160 item) sample,the partial metal's withdrawingcondition content maximum value also appear in the smaller particle size (100, 160item) sample.
